Floating Toolheads

I see other aftermarket toolheads that lock toolhead down and then have more precision toolhead that allows dies to float individual instead of toolheads themselves floating? Is this any better than your toolheads that float already if you lock dies down with case at top?
Is this a help maybe on long range or just a solution without a problem?
Thanks for help
Rocky

You're correct in that it's a solution without a problem. Lock your dies down with the press ram up and cases in the dies and the world will be good.
